In recent years, dynamic... WebFeb 12, 2024 · Stretch in a smooth movement, without bouncing. Bouncing as you stretch can injure your muscle and actually contribute to muscle tightness. Hold your stretch. Breathe normally and hold each stretch for about 30 seconds; in problem areas, you may need to hold for around 60 seconds. Don't aim for pain.

A 10- to 15-minute session that … south street seaport nyc museumWebThere are two main types of stretches: static stretches and dynamic stretches. Static stretches are those in which you stand, sit or lie still and hold a single position for period of time, up to about 45 seconds. Most aerobic and strength training programs involve tightening and contraction of your muscles. Stretching after you exercise helps your joints move through their full range of motion and boosts muscle blood flow. As a general rule, stretch your major muscle groups after you exercise. south street shooting video
